Review of Brooklyn Rules (2007) by Mohammed B — 02 Sep 2009
I actually really enjoyed "Brooklyn Rules". It doesn't try to over kill anything with an all star cast, nor does it try really hard in doing anything insanely violent (as some mafia films tend to do).
The story is good, and the acting is all top notch (even Freddie Prinze Jr., which personally blew my mind), and Alec Baldwin is as good as he always is. Worth it.
